Explore quick, effective basics to boost your game dev skills!

Are you ready to take your game development skills to the next level? Look no further! In this article, we’ll explore some quick and effective basics that will help you boost your game dev abilities.

1. Learn the Basics of Game Development

Before you can start creating games, you need to know the basics of game development. This includes understanding the different types of games, game engines, programming languages, and more. Here are some key things you should know:

  • Types of Games: There are many different types of games, including action, adventure, puzzle, simulation, and more. Each type requires a unique set of skills and knowledge.
  • Game Engines: A game engine is a software platform that provides the tools and resources you need to create games. Some popular game engines include Unity, Unreal Engine, and CryEngine.
  • Programming Languages: There are many programming languages used in game development, including C, C++, Python, Java, and more. Each language has its own strengths and weaknesses, so it’s important to choose the right one for your project.

1. Start with Unity

Unity is one of the most popular game engines in use today. It’s easy to learn and use, making it a great choice for beginners. Here are some reasons why you should start with Unity:

  • Easy to Learn: Unity has a user-friendly interface that makes it easy to get started with game development. You don’t need to be an expert in programming to create games with Unity.
  • Versatile: Unity can be used to create 2D and 3D games for a variety of platforms, including mobile devices, consoles, and PCs.
  • Large Community: Unity has a large community of developers who are always willing to help newcomers. You’ll find plenty of tutorials, guides, and forums where you can ask questions and get advice.

1. Choose the Right Game Development Tools

Once you have a solid understanding of the basics, it’s time to choose the right tools for your game development project. Here are some key tools you should consider:

1. Choose the Right Game Development Tools

  • Text Editor: A text editor is used to write code and edit your game’s files. Some popular text editors include Visual Studio Code, Sublime Text, and Atom.
  • Version Control: Version control is a tool that helps you keep track of changes to your game’s code and collaborate with other developers. Git is the most commonly used version control system in game development.
  • Game Asset Store: The Unity Asset Store is a marketplace where you can find pre-made assets, such as characters, environments, and effects, that you can use in your game. This can save you a lot of time and effort.

1. Experiment with Different Game Development Techniques

One of the best ways to improve your game development skills is to experiment with different techniques and approaches. Here are some techniques you should try:

  • Prototyping: Prototyping is the process of creating a simple version of your game to test out ideas and get feedback from players. This can help you identify problems early on in the development process and make changes before they become more difficult to implement.
  • Iterative Development: Iterative development is the practice of breaking down a large project into smaller, manageable tasks. This helps you stay focused and makes it easier to track progress.
  • Agile Development: Agile development is a methodology that emphasizes flexibility and collaboration in the game development process.
Share: Facebook Twitter Linkedin